                            CHINA - Lot 217
                        
                        CHINA
Pair of large baluster-shaped vases, in beige crackle-glazed porcelain, decorated in blue underglaze with two phoenixes near rocks and peonies, the handles with ringed Buddhist lion heads, frieze of flowers and branches in brown bisque on the shoulder, neck and base.
Mark on reverse.
Height 62 cm
Nanking work, second half of the 19th century
